Apricot Chicken also known as Russian Chicken
8-10 Chicken Breasts
1 bottle of Russian Dressing
1 Bottle of Apricot jam (Also can use Pineapple Apricot Jam)
1 package of Onion Soup mix
OVEN Method
Place Chicken in a 9x13 casserole dish. Mix together Dressing, Jam, and Soup Mix. Pour over Chicken. Cover with foil and bake at 350 degrees for 1 hour.
CROCKPOT Method
Place Chicken in Crockpot. Mix together Dressing, Jam, and Soup Mix. Pour over Chicken. Cover with lid. Cook on LOW for 5-6 hours. Make sure Chicken is fully cooked.
DUTCH OVEN Method
Place Chicken in 12 " Dutch Oven. Mix together Dressing, Jam, and Soup Mix. Pour over Chicken. Cover with lid. Use charcoal to cook with placing 14 charcoal on top and 10 on bottom.
The first time I made this I did it in the Dutch Oven. So DELICIOUS! Thanks to Amber B. for reminding me about this recipe and how easy and YUMMY it is. The sauce goes well with Rice.
